描述
Longjing, also called Dragon Well, is China's most celebrated green tea, produced near Hangzhou in Zhejiang province. The leaves are hand-pressed flat in a heated wok, creating distinctive sword-shaped leaves with a smooth, chestnut-like sweetness and clean vegetal finish. Pre-Qingming harvest (before April 5) commands the highest prices.

推荐器具: Tall glass cup (direct brewing)
Longjing is traditionally brewed directly in a tall glass so the flat leaves can be watched as they unfurl and dance. Use the 'pour first, then add leaves' method (shang tou fa) for pre-Qingming grades. Do not cover the glass.
